Are you thinking of living in Groton, MA? Groton is a town in Massachusetts’s Middlesex with a population of approximately 11,315 and a median income of $129,085.
Below are demographics and household data that you will find useful if you are thinking of living in Groton. The information presented in this article are based on data from the US Census American Community Survey.

What is the Population of Groton, MA?
The population of Groton, MA is approximately 11,315.
Are Groton Residents Well Educated?
64.2% of Groton residents have a Bachelor’s Degree or higher.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where 44% of Massachusetts residents have a Bachelor’s Degree or higher.
Is Groton, MA Diverse?
92.1% of Groton residents are White, 3.6% of Groton residents are Asians, 1.4% of Groton residents are Hispanic and 0.2% of Groton residents are African Americans.
Are There a Lot of Children Living in Groton, MA?
23.30% of Groton residents are children under 18 years old and 4.00% of Groton residents are children under 5 years old.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where 20% of Massachusetts residents are children under 18 years old.
Is there a Large Senior Citizen Population in Groton, MA?
14.9% of Groton residents are seniors aged 65 years old and older.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where 17% of Massachusetts residents are seniors aged 65 years old and older.
What is the Average Income of Groton Residents?
Groton has a median household income of $129,085.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where the median household income is $81,215.
Are There a Lot of Rentals in Groton, MA?
In Groton, 14.2% of housing units are rentals while 85.8% of housing units in Groton are owner occupied.
How Much Is Rent in Groton, MA?
The median gross rent in Groton is $1,296.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where the median gross rent is $1,282.
What is the Median Home Value in Groton, MA?
The Median Home Value of owner-occupied homes in Groton is $473,000.
What County is Groton, MA located in?
Groton, MA is in Middlesex county.
How Big is Groton, MA?
Groton is 32.8 square miles.
How Long is the Average Commute to Work for Groton Residents?
The mean travel time to work for Groton residents is 36 minutes. Compare this to overall Massachusetts where the average time to work is 30 minutes.
